U.S. 160 work continues

The Colorado Department of Transportation and contractor Oldcastle SW Group, Inc. continue with the project to resurface U.S. Highway 160 between Durango and Hesperus, a distance of about 10 miles.
Until paving is complete, cycling through this area is going to be difficult.
Shoulders in the three-mile work zone will not be available, as they are either being used for traffic shifts, or they are being paved. Either way, cyclists will be traveling with cars through the work zone; and the speed limit through the work zone is 40 mph.
Crews have patched damaged areas along the stretch and are now in the process of paving. They are applying a one-inch layer of asphalt to smooth and correct the road surface, followed by a two-inch asphalt overlay.
The work will also include guardrail upgrades.
Through the project's completion in mid-October, motorists can expect a single lane closure in each direction from 7 a.m. to 7 p.m. Monday to Friday.
